Erie Indemnity Q1 FY26: where the revenue came from and where it went

Erie Indemnity Q1 FY26: revenue $1B (+2% year over year). Net profit $0.2B. Largest cohort Policy Issuance and Renewal $0.8B. The whole income statement as a sankey diagram from the SEC filing.
